Kembali lagi di dokter matematika. Kali ini kita akan membahas mengenai penggunaan pascal untuk membuat program menentukan nilai terbesar. Dalam bahasan ini kita dapat memasukan tiga nilai, dan pada program ini kita menggunakan fungsi if. Nah untuk hasilnya akan berbentuk seperti ini.
Untuk program seperti diatas, maka enkripsinya adalah sebagai berikut.
Program Banding_Bilangan;
Uses wincrt;
var bil1,bil2,bil3: integer;
begin
begin
write('bilangan 1 : ');readln(bil1);
write('bilangan 2 : ');readln(bil2);
write('bilangan 3 : ');readln(bil3);
write('nilai');
writeln(bil1);
writeln(bil2);
writeln(bil3);
if bil1>bil2 then
if bil1>bil3 then
writeln('bilangan terbesar adalah ',bil1);
if bil2>bil1 then
if bil2>bil3 then
writeln('bilangan terbesar adalah ',bil2);
if bil3>bil1 then
if bil3>bil2 then
writeln('bilangan terbesar adalah ',bil3);
end;
end.
Uses wincrt;
var bil1,bil2,bil3: integer;
begin
begin
write('bilangan 1 : ');readln(bil1);
write('bilangan 2 : ');readln(bil2);
write('bilangan 3 : ');readln(bil3);
write('nilai');
writeln(bil1);
writeln(bil2);
writeln(bil3);
if bil1>bil2 then
if bil1>bil3 then
writeln('bilangan terbesar adalah ',bil1);
if bil2>bil1 then
if bil2>bil3 then
writeln('bilangan terbesar adalah ',bil2);
if bil3>bil1 then
if bil3>bil2 then
writeln('bilangan terbesar adalah ',bil3);
end;
end.
Selamat mencoba.
dokter matematika. :)